Anthropic's Claude is down...again
This article covers a developing story. Continue to check back with us as we will be adding more information as it becomes available. If you've been trying and trying to send Anthropic's Claude a message and keep getting hit with "This isn't working right now. You can try again later," it's not just you. For what feels like the thousandth time this month alone, Claude is currently facing some issues and appears to be down. Downdetector reports are continuing to increase Down Detector is an incredibly useful website where people can report issues and check if others are experiencing problems with the same service in real time. I checked the website just 10 minutes ago when I got the very same "This isn't working right now" error while trying to send Claude a message, and there were only 150 reports of the tool not working. That number has now jumped to 5,318 reports, and the spike keeps increasing with every refresh. People are also rushing to social media to inform others and share their experiences, with many expressing frustration over the repeated outages. Anthropic has also updated its status page with an "Elevated Errors on claude.ai" warning, noting that their team is actively investigating the issue. They haven't shared an estimated time for a fix yet, but we'll keep you updated as soon as new information becomes available.

Anthropic's Claude AI chatbot experienced another significant outage on March 25, with Downdetector reports spiking from 150 to over 5,318 within minutes. Users across multiple regions encountered error messages preventing them from sending prompts or receiving responses. Anthropic confirmed the service disruptions on its status page, noting elevated errors under investigation, but provided no timeline for restoration.
